2001, Bubbles appeared on the biggest national TV charity gala competing in a pop festival against a number of Sweden's most respected artists - and winning with the new
Swedish song "Regnbågens Barn" (Children of the Rainbow). The winning track was released on a double-A-side single together with ”I'll Be There” reaching number seven in the Sales Chart, even without a video. The single also reached gold status.

403:. Their first major hit was "Happy Girl" which got to number six on Swedish charts. Although it was also released in the Australian country as a single and on a compilation, it failed to chart. Their second single, "Rock the World", managed to get up to number two in the Swedish charts. They also went on tour between 2000 and 2004 with some big turnouts.

Bubbles' first single, "Happy Girl", peaked at number six in the
Swedish charts, and was very popular among children. It stayed in the charts for 26 weeks, longer than any other single that year. The girls supported Swedish mega-star Markoolio on his tour throughout the summer of year 2000 and

355:. The group's original lineup consisted of Caroline Ljungström (born 26 June 1987), twin sisters Patricia and Sandra Joxelius (both born 7 April 1987), Jenny (Yenny) Andersén (born 10 October 1988), and Hannah Steffenburg (born 14 April 1988).
